“We Are Aptos” Loses Lawsuit Against County

The Group also Loses its Lawyer Who Asks to be Relieved as Council

0lawsuit_aptosvillage-applebarn-newlocation Lawsuit Times Publishing Group Inc tpgonlinedaily.comThe lawsuit, filed last February against the county by “We Are Aptos,” claimed that the development map approved by the county last year for the Aptos Village Project was not accurate and therefor the project should not be allowed to proceed.

The suit was thrown out by Judge Burdick at a predisposition hearing on September 1. The judge ruled that none of the arguments put forth to stop the Project by the group We Are Aptos, headed by Becky Steinbruner, was found to have any merit.

Jason Hoppin, Communications Manager County of Santa Cruz said, “We are pleased that the court agreed there was no merit to this suit. Aptos Village is the result of decades of community discussion and input, and will result in environmentally friendly, transit-oriented and much needed housing, along with new community amenities and traffic improvements. We look forward to watching progress unfold along with the rest of the community.”

Shortly after the court threw out the lawsuit, the lawyer for We Are Aptos, William Parkin, filed a motion asking Judge Burdick that he be relieved as the group’s council. In his motion Parkin said, “There has been a fundamental breakdown in communication between the Client and my office which hampers our ability to represent the Client.”


Parkin went on to say, “Further, a member of the Client’s steering committee has also taken matters into her own hands …” that, “The Client insists that we present claims that are outside the scope of this case, not warranted under existing law…” and that, “I believe that the Client has created serious ethical problems for our continued representation…”

Steinbruner, as part of her opposition to the Aptos Village Project, had been a candidate in this year’s June primary against incumbent Zach Friend for County Supervisor of the 2nd District. The election results had Friend winning with almost 72% of the vote against Steinbruner’s 18%.

We Are Aptos can appeal Judge Burdick’s ruling but will have to find another lawyer to take the case.
